NoSQL数据库是一种非关系型数据库管理系统,它提供了与传统关系型数据库不同的数据存储和管理解决方案。NoSQL数据库通常用于处理大规模、非结构化数据,并且能够提供更高的读写性能和更好的可扩展性。然而,关于NoSQL数据库的免费试用信息,具体的免费试用政策可能因不同的数据库服务提供商而异。以下是一些关于NoSQL数据库的相关信息:
NoSQL数据库的优势
- 可扩展性:NoSQL数据库通常采用分布式架构,可以很容易地通过添加更多的服务器来扩展存储容量和处理能力。
- 灵活的数据模型:NoSQL数据库支持多种数据模型,如键值对、文档、图等,可以更自然地表示复杂的数据结构。
- 高性能:NoSQL数据库通常具有高性能的读写能力,尤其在处理简单查询和大量写入操作时表现出色。
- 高可用性和容错性:许多NoSQL数据库提供了数据冗余和自动故障转移功能,可以确保数据的持续可用和容错。
- 低延迟:NoSQL数据库通常具有较低的查询延迟,尤其在处理简单查询和键值访问时表现出色。
NoSQL数据库的类型
- 键值存储:如Redis、Memcached。
- 文档存储:如MongoDB、CouchDB。
- 列族存储:如Apache Cassandra、HBase。
- 图形数据库:如Neo4j。
常见NoSQL数据库产品及其特点
- MongoDB:面向文档的数据库,支持动态Schema,适合处理半结构化或非结构化的数据。
- Redis:内存数据库,支持多种数据结构,如字符串、哈希、列表、集合等,适合高速读写、缓存和消息队列等场景。
- Cassandra:分布式列族数据库,提供高可用、容错和线性可扩展性,适用于要求极高写入吞吐量和低延迟查询的场景。
请注意,具体的免费试用政策可能会有所变化,建议直接访问各个数据库提供商的官方网站或联系其客服获取最新的免费试用信息。